Avaliação dos peritos

The Wine Advocate:

The pale and austere rosé 2019 Jhana has the soul of a white rather than a light red. It's a blend of Merlot and Petit Verdot but goes beyond the varietal character of the grapes, which were picked to deliver a wine with 13.52% alcohol and a pH of 3.5 with 5.8 grams of acidity, reflecting a slightly warmer and riper year. The nose reveals a notable absence of fruit and feels quite stony, and so does the palate, which is dry and austere and finishes with a chalky feeling. This is a very different rosé. It matured in mostly second use barrels for 14 months, but the wine doesn't show any oak aromas or flavors. 3,500 bottles were filled in December 2020. It should age nicely in bottle.
